Image For How to Design a Professional Website

How to Design a Professional Website

Learn how to design a professional website with step-by-step tips on layout, UX, SEO, visual design, and tools to create a polished, user-friendly site that grows your business.

Last Updated: June 21, 2025


In today’s digital age, having a professional website is crucial for businesses, freelancers, and organizations to establish credibility, attract customers, and grow their brand. Whether you’re building your first site or redesigning an existing one, a professional website must balance aesthetics, usability, and functionality to make a great impression.

In this guide, we’ll walk you through the essential steps and principles to design a professional website that looks great, works seamlessly, and achieves your goals.

Define Your Website’s Purpose and Goals

Before diving into design, clarify what you want your website to achieve. Are you creating an online store, a portfolio, a company homepage, or a blog? Your website’s purpose shapes its design, content, and user experience.

  • Identify your target audience.
  • List your main goals (e.g., lead generation, sales, information sharing).
  • Consider the key actions you want visitors to take (e.g., contact you, make a purchase, subscribe).

Having clear goals will guide your design decisions and ensure your website delivers value.

Plan Your Website Structure and Content

A well-organized website helps visitors find information quickly and encourages engagement. Start with a sitemap outlining your main pages and subpages. Common pages include:

  • Home
  • About Us
  • Services or Products
  • Portfolio or Case Studies
  • Blog or Resources
  • Contact

Once you have the structure, prepare high-quality, concise content tailored to your audience. Good content is vital for SEO and user engagement.

Choose the Right Platform and Tools

There are many platforms to build professional websites, each with pros and cons:

  • Website Builders (Wix, Squarespace, Weebly): Great for beginners, easy drag-and-drop interfaces, limited customization.
  • Content Management Systems (CMS) (WordPress, Joomla, Drupal): More flexible and scalable, ideal for blogs and business websites, requires some technical skill.
  • Custom Development (HTML/CSS/JavaScript, React, Angular): Full control and customization, ideal for complex sites, requires professional developers.

Choose a platform that fits your budget, technical skills, and the complexity of your project.

Focus on User Experience (UX) Design

User Experience (UX) is at the heart of professional website design. A great UX means your website is easy to navigate, intuitive, and enjoyable to use.

Key UX Tips:

  • Simple Navigation: Use clear menus and categories. Limit the number of menu items to avoid overwhelming users.
  • Consistent Layout: Keep design elements uniform across pages for a cohesive look.
  • Fast Loading Times: Optimize images and code to reduce page load times. Users often abandon slow sites.
  • Mobile Responsiveness: Ensure your website works perfectly on smartphones and tablets.
  • Accessible Design: Follow accessibility guidelines (like WCAG) to make your site usable by people with disabilities.

Create a Visually Appealing Design

Visual design is the first thing visitors notice. A professional look builds trust and reflects your brand’s personality.

Design Elements to Consider:

  • Color Scheme: Use a color palette that aligns with your brand identity. Limit colors to 3-4 complementary hues.
  • Typography: Choose clean, readable fonts. Use font sizes and weights strategically to create hierarchy.
  • Whitespace: Don’t overcrowd the page. Whitespace improves readability and creates a clean, uncluttered look.
  • Images and Graphics: Use high-quality images and custom graphics or icons to enhance visual appeal.
  • Consistency: Maintain consistent styles for buttons, headings, and links.

Using tools like Adobe XD, Figma, or Sketch can help create and test your visual design before development.

Implement Effective Calls to Action (CTAs)

A professional website guides visitors toward actions that help your business grow. Strong CTAs prompt visitors to contact you, buy a product, or subscribe.

Tips for CTAs:

  • Make them stand out visually using color and placement.
  • Use clear, action-oriented text (e.g., “Get a Free Quote,” “Shop Now”).
  • Position CTAs prominently on key pages (home, services, blog posts).

Optimize for Search Engines (SEO)

A professional website should be easy to find on Google and other search engines. Implement SEO best practices to increase organic traffic.

Basic SEO Tips:

  • Use descriptive, keyword-rich titles and meta descriptions.
  • Structure content with headings (H1, H2, H3).
  • Optimize images with alt tags.
  • Create clean URLs.
  • Build internal links between pages.
  • Ensure fast page speed.

Consider integrating Google Analytics and Search Console to track website performance and visitor behavior.

Test and Launch Your Website

Before going live, thoroughly test your website to ensure everything works smoothly.

What to Test:

  • Mobile responsiveness on different devices.
  • Cross-browser compatibility (Chrome, Firefox, Safari, Edge).
  • Broken links and 404 errors.
  • Forms and CTAs functionality.
  • Page load speed.

After testing, launch your site and announce it via social media, newsletters, or ads.

Maintain and Update Your Website Regularly

A professional website is never truly finished. Regular updates keep your content fresh, improve security, and enhance performance.

  • Publish new blog posts or news.
  • Update product or service information.
  • Monitor website analytics and make improvements.
  • Perform backups and security checks.

Bonus Tips for Professional Website Design

  • Use Professional Photography: Authentic photos resonate better than stock images.
  • Add Testimonials or Reviews: Social proof builds trust.
  • Include Social Media Links: Allow visitors to connect on other platforms.
  • Integrate Live Chat or Support: Improves customer interaction and satisfaction.
  • Use Analytics: Data-driven improvements optimize your website’s effectiveness.

Conclusion

Designing a professional website requires thoughtful planning, attention to detail, and a focus on user needs. By defining your goals, creating organized content, prioritizing user experience, and optimizing for SEO, you can build a website that not only looks great but also drives meaningful results for your business.

Whether you choose a DIY website builder or hire a professional developer, the principles covered in this guide will help you create a polished, functional, and effective online presence that stands out in today’s crowded digital landscape.